What Are Custom Sew On Patches?

Custom sew on patches no minimum are patches produced from your own artwork, logo, text, or design and attached to fabric by stitching.

Unlike iron-on patches, sew-on patches do not rely on adhesive to remain attached. Instead, thread is used around the patch edges or through the patch itself to secure it to the garment.

This makes sew-on patches particularly useful for items that receive frequent wear or washing.

Are Sew On or Iron On Patches Better?

Are sew on or iron on patches better? Neither option is universally better.

Sew-on patches are often preferable when durability and secure attachment are priorities. Iron-on patches are generally more convenient when you want faster application.

Sew-On Patches

  • Strong attachment

  • No heat required

  • Suitable for many fabric types

  • Good for frequently used garments

  • Can be removed with stitching tools

Iron-On Patches

  • Fast application

  • No sewing skills required

  • Convenient for many clothing projects

  • Requires compatible fabric and heat

For workwear or garments that receive heavy use, sewing can provide additional security even when an adhesive backing is also available.

Can I Sew Patches on Nylon?

Can I sew patches on nylon? Yes, patches can generally be sewn onto nylon, but the fabric requires care.

Nylon can be lightweight and may be more prone to puncturing or tearing than heavier fabrics. Use appropriate thread and avoid excessive tension while sewing.

For valuable or delicate nylon garments, test your stitching technique in an inconspicuous area first.

How to Sew on a Patch

How to sew on a patch is relatively straightforward.

Step 1: Position the Patch

Place the patch exactly where you want it and secure it with pins or temporary fabric adhesive.

Step 2: Choose Your Thread

Use thread that matches the patch border or deliberately contrasts with it.

Step 3: Start Stitching

Sew through the patch edge and the garment, keeping your stitches relatively even.

Step 4: Follow the Border

Continue around the entire patch until it is securely attached.

Step 5: Secure the Thread

Tie or lock the thread on the inside of the garment and trim the excess.

For thick patches, a strong needle may make the process easier.
